Well-detailed bronze study of Buddha in dhyanasana pose on a double lotus leaf base .
. The eyes centred by a raised urns , wearing a flowing robe or sanghati with incised decoration, covering the shoulders. The hair worn in tight curls beneath the ushnisha .

The underside of the base showing typical aging and silica residue , having been cast in sand in the traditional manner .
Purchased privately from a local family , whose ancestor visited and climbed in Tibet during the 1930’s.
An emotive and well-modelled statue with a subtle verdigris aged colour and patina .
